Early Life and Background

Gypsy Rose Blanchard was born in 1990 to Dee Dee Blanchard, a single mother who claimed her daughter suffered from various severe illnesses. Dee Dee portrayed Gypsy as a chronically ill child, confining her to a wheelchair and feeding her through a feeding tube. However, as Gypsy grew older, cracks began to show in Dee Dee's narrative.

The Crime Scene

The crime scene was located at the Blanchard family home in Springfield, Missouri. On June 10, 2015, Dee Dee Blanchard was found stabbed to death in her bedroom. The crime shocked the community, as Dee Dee had long been seen as a devoted mother caring for her severely ill daughter.

Investigations revealed that Gypsy Rose, with the help of her boyfriend Nicholas Godejohn, had orchestrated the murder. The motive stemmed from years of abuse and manipulation, with Gypsy feeling trapped in a toxic relationship with her mother.

Motivations Behind the Crime

Years of Manipulation

Gypsy Rose's motivations for the crime were deeply rooted in the years of manipulation she endured at the hands of her mother. Dee Dee had fabricated illnesses, a condition known as Munchausen by Proxy, to maintain control over her daughter. This manipulation left Gypsy feeling powerless and desperate for freedom.

Psychological Aspects of the Case

Munchausen by Proxy

Munchausen by Proxy is a form of abuse where a caregiver fabricates or induces illness in someone under their care. In this case, Dee Dee's actions had severe psychological effects on Gypsy, leading to a distorted sense of reality and trust issues.

Impact on Gypsy's Mental Health

Gypsy's mental health suffered significantly due to the prolonged abuse. She experienced anxiety, depression, and a lack of self-worth, all of which contributed to her decision to participate in her mother's murder.

The trial of Gypsy Rose and Nicholas Godejohn garnered significant media attention. Gypsy was eventually sentenced to 10 years in prison, while Godejohn received a longer sentence due to his role in the crime. The court acknowledged the abuse Gypsy endured but deemed her actions inexcusable.

Public Reaction and Media Coverage

The public reaction to the case was mixed. Some viewed Gypsy as a victim of extreme abuse, while others condemned her for taking part in her mother's murder. Media coverage played a crucial role in shaping public opinion, with documentaries and TV series exploring the intricacies of the case.

Long-Term Effects on Gypsy Rose

Gypsy's life post-trial has been marked by attempts to rebuild her identity and reconnect with society. She has expressed remorse for her actions while also advocating for awareness about Munchausen by Proxy and the effects of toxic parenting.
